    Shafaq News/ Foreign remittance sales increased in the Central Bank auction on Wednesday by 96% to reach more than $277 million.
    Shafaq News Agency correspondent reported that the bank sold 287 million, 893 thousand, and 366 dollars in its auction today, covering it at a basic exchange rate of 1310 dinars per dollar for documentary credits and international settlements for electronic cards, and at a rate of 1310 dinars per dollar for foreign transfers, and at a rate of 1305 dinars per dollar in cash.
    He added that most of the dollar sales went to boost balances abroad in the form of remittances and credits, which amounted to $277 million, 693 thousand and 366, an increase of 96% over cash sales amounting to $10 million and 200 thousand.
    Our correspondent indicated that the number of banks that purchased cash dollars was 100, while the number of banks that met requests to enhance balances abroad was 6 banks, and the total number of exchange companies participating in the auction was 16 companies.
